How to prevent drive-by downloads and unsafe file execution through careful browser configuration and extension choice.
A practical, evergreen guide detailing browser settings, extension practices, and safe habits to minimize drive-by downloads, malicious file execution, and unwanted software installs across common platforms.
August 03, 2025
Facebook X Reddit
Drive-by downloads occur when simply visiting a compromised or misconfigured webpage triggers the automatic delivery of malware onto your device. The core defense is a multi-layered approach: tighten browser defaults, minimize permissions granted to websites, and enable protective features that block malicious content before it has a chance to run. Begin by using a privacy-oriented or security-focused browser profile and ensure automatic downloads are blocked unless you explicitly approve them. Keeping an up-to-date browser engine helps, as security patches close exploited vulnerabilities. Regularly review installed extensions and disable anything unnecessary or untrusted. A cautious mindset during navigation reduces exposure to risky sites and suspicious scripts.
Beyond basic settings, the choice of extensions can dramatically shape your exposure to unsafe downloads. Seek extensions that explicitly claim to sandbox or block unsafe file types, and prefer those with active maintenance and transparent security reviews. Avoid extensions that inject code into web pages or modify browser behavior in ways that undermine security. When possible, enable built-in security features like later-stage sandboxing, strict mixed-content blocking, and automatic isolation of downloads to a quarantine folder. Periodically audit your extension list, removing ones that duplicate functionality or lack clear provenance. A thoughtful curation reduces the surface area for drive-by exploits and keeps your system cleaner.
Fine-tuning extensions and browser features for safety.
Begin by configuring the browser to block automatic downloads entirely, or require explicit permission for each file. Disable “trusted sites” lists that override download prompts, and turn off the ability for sites to install plugins without clear user consent. Limit what data sites can access, such as location, camera, and microphone, which can be exploited to manipulate download prompts or carry out social engineering. Enable a strong content-security policy where possible, and enforce HTTPS-only connections to avoid downgrade attacks. Consider using a separate profile for sensitive tasks to contain any collateral risk from compromised pages. Finally, ensure that file associations are not automatically opened by the browser’s built-in viewer.
ADVERTISEMENT
ADVERTISEMENT
A well-chosen discovery and handling policy for downloads reinforces protection against unsafe files. Direct downloaded items to a dedicated, non-system folder with visible prompts for user action, and avoid granting the browser permission to open files automatically. Configure the browser to quarantine downloads until scanned by a trusted antivirus or security service, if such integrations exist. Turn on warnings for executable or script-based types that are commonly abused, like .exe, .js, .msc, or .bat files. Maintain an active security posture by enabling automatic updates for the browser and its components, since vendor patches address evolving exploit techniques that accompany drive-by campaigns.
Defensive strategies for content and download handling.
In practice, prioritize extensions that enhance security without overstepping boundaries. A reputable password manager and a robust ad blocker are foundational, while you should be cautious with privacy-enhancing tools that neuropath unnecessarily alter page behavior. Look for extensions with transparent privacy policies and clear permission requests, and avoid those that request broad access to your data. When installing, review the exact permissions and reject any that aren’t essential for the extension’s stated function. Periodic maintenance of these tools—updating, disabling, or removing unused items—helps prevent them from becoming a liability or vector for exploitation.
ADVERTISEMENT
ADVERTISEMENT
A proactive approach to browser security also involves secure browsing habits and routine checks. Before clicking links, hover to preview destinations and avoid redirections that lead to questionable domains. Be wary of unsolicited prompts that offer to “save” or “download” files, especially from unfamiliar sites. Maintain separate user accounts on the device for regular use and for sensitive tasks, and enable a standard user account instead of an administrator account for daily activity. When possible, enable two-factor authentication on accounts tied to the browser ecosystem, reinforcing the barrier against hijacked sessions and subsequent malware distribution.
Organization-wide practices that reinforce browser safety.
A strong defense begins with predictable, auditable content handling rules across devices and browsers. Establish clear expectations for what constitutes a safe file type, and forbid execution of risky formats by default unless you explicitly authorize them after manual review. Keep your system’s antivirus or endpoint protection updated, and configure it to scan downloaded files in real time. Use a separate sandboxed environment for opening unfamiliar files, or rely on cloud-based analysis when available. Regularly inspect quarantine and history logs to spot patterns that indicate attempted drive-by activity, and take action by removing problematic sources or blocking domains.
Network hygiene matters as well, because some drive-by campaigns rely on compromised networks or malicious ad ecosystems. Use a reputable DNS provider with built-in filtering to block known-bad domains at the network edge. Consider enabling a browser-safe mode during high-risk sessions or when accessing less trusted networks, such as public Wi-Fi. Maintain a robust incident response routine: if you suspect a compromised download or a suspicious file, isolate the device, scan with multiple tools, and document indicators of compromise. By combining browser discipline with network-level protections, you reduce the likelihood that unsafe items slip through.
ADVERTISEMENT
ADVERTISEMENT
Long-term, sustainable habits for safer browsing.
Organizational discipline scales individual safeguards into a stronger defense. Establish a policy that requires verification of sources before downloading executable files and that enforces automatic updates for all installed software, including browser components. Encourage users to report suspicious activity promptly and provide a clear escalation path to security teams. Use centralized configuration management to enforce consistent download controls across devices, so a single misconfiguration cannot expose a whole fleet. Regular training sessions that explain common drive-by techniques help users recognize social engineering attempts and understand why certain prompts should be dismissed rather than acted upon.
In practice, central management reduces drift in security posture and ensures uniform responses to threats. Implement baseline configurations for each browser family you support and enforce them through policy. Rotate security-related credentials and review access rights periodically so that compromised accounts do not gain unintended permissions. Maintain an up-to-date inventory of extensions and plugins across devices, and apply a standardized approval process for any new item. A well-run program minimizes human error, curtails risky behaviors, and makes protective controls more predictable and effective.
Developing lasting safe-browser habits hinges on consistent behavior and ongoing education. Make it a rule to review downloads before opening them, especially those that come from unsolicited emails or untrusted sites. Keep the system and browser refreshed with the latest security updates to close newly discovered gaps that drive-by campaigns may exploit. Practice caution with file-sharing and cloud-synced folders, ensuring that sensitive data remains compartmentalized and scanned. Cultivate a habit of using private browsing sessions for sensitive tasks and ensuring all sessions close cleanly when finished. Small, repeated safeguards compound into a resilient stance against drive-by threats.
Over time, a layered defense backed by informed users delivers enduring protection. Combine strict browser defaults, purposeful extensions, and disciplined download handling to create a robust barrier against unsafe content. Maintain vigilance by staying informed about new attack vectors and promptly adjusting configurations as needed. Remember that security is not a one-time setup but an ongoing practice requiring attention, updates, and good habits. By integrating technical controls with mindful behavior, you can significantly reduce the chances of drive-by downloads escalating into real security incidents, preserving both data integrity and system performance.
Related Articles
A practical guide to implementing browser isolation techniques that safeguard endpoints, mitigate risky downloads, and prevent harmful executables from impacting systems or data, with scalable, concrete steps.
July 30, 2025
A practical, evergreen guide detailing secure proxy setup for debugging, ensuring privacy, token protection, and noninvasive interception practices across major browsers with real-world steps and safeguards.
August 04, 2025
A practical, evergreen guide detailing concrete browser hardening steps, privacy practices, and routine checks to strengthen online banking and shopping without sacrificing usability.
July 31, 2025
This evergreen guide explains practical steps for deploying browser honeypots, logging behaviors, and correlating data with server alerts to identify scanning patterns, exploit attempts, and evolving browser-based threats targeting web applications.
August 09, 2025
In a world where silky smooth motion and precise canvas work define user experience, selecting a browser with robust animation pipelines, efficient GPU scheduling, and broad hardware support becomes essential for developers and power users alike.
July 22, 2025
In today’s enterprise landscape, enforcing strict browser policies helps safeguard sensitive data by limiting exports, monitoring sharing channels, and centralizing control for IT teams across devices and platforms.
July 18, 2025
This evergreen guide explains practical, safe strategies for automating routine browser tasks, from selecting tools to scripting patterns, testing thoroughly, and maintaining reliability across updates and evolving websites.
July 16, 2025
A robust multi-browser testing strategy detects performance regressions and visual differences early, guiding teams to maintain consistent user experiences across diverse devices, rendering engines, and network conditions.
August 08, 2025
In today’s evolving web landscape, planning a secure decommissioning strategy for legacy browser authentication requires careful stakeholder alignment, phased migration, risk mitigation, and clear user communication to ensure seamless continuity and robust security.
August 12, 2025
When you juggle several devices and user profiles, staying private means enforcing consistent habits, disciplined data separation, and reliable synchronization practices, ensuring sensitive data never crosses boundaries unintentionally.
July 27, 2025
Crafting a robust policy for managing browser automation credentials in test environments requires clarity, security controls, staged access, and ongoing audits to minimize risk while maintaining efficient test workflows.
August 08, 2025
This guide explains durable, repeatable strategies for creating browser-resident mock APIs and fixtures that power frontend development, testing, and collaboration without relying on real backend services or flaky networks.
July 30, 2025
To maximize online gaming performance, consider latency, frame stability, resource management, and ecosystem support in your browser choice, then compare benchmarks, experimental features, and compatibility with gaming standards across diverse devices and connections.
July 16, 2025
Developers and power users increasingly rely on extensions and diagnostic tools, but these add overhead. Learn practical strategies to measure, compare, and minimize performance effects while preserving functionality, reliability, and user experience across modern browsers.
July 29, 2025
Designing resilient browser experiences demands a thoughtful blend of offline-first patterns, robust data synchronization, and user-centric cues that empower people to work, edit, and stay connected even when connectivity ebbs.
August 07, 2025
A practical, evergreen guide to archiving browser data securely, balancing useful history with strong privacy controls, data minimization, encryption, and disciplined retention to reduce exposure and risk.
August 02, 2025
This guide explains practical, maintainable browser policies that empower legitimate developers with essential tools while enforcing safeguards to protect organizational devices and data from misuse, leakage, or compromise.
July 29, 2025
This evergreen guide explores practical strategies for controlling autofill settings, securely handling saved form data, and reducing risk across devices, platforms, and shared environments, ensuring personal information stays private.
July 24, 2025
Internet-facing sites can benefit from layered, privacy-conscious defenses that deter automated scraping while preserving user experience, accessibility, and performance; this guide outlines practical, evergreen strategies suitable for diverse environments.
July 30, 2025
In managed environments, organizations can balance governance with individual choice by configuring default search and privacy settings that protect data, respect user preferences, and enable seamless productivity across devices and teams.
July 19, 2025